You use 35 J of energy to move a 7.0 N object. How far did you move it?

The object has  been moved by 5 m

Explanation:

The work done by a force when moving an object (which is equal to the energy used to move the object) is given by

W=Fd cos \theta

where

F is the magnitude of the force

d is the displacement of the object

\theta is the angle between the direction of the force and of the displacement

In this problem, we have

W = 35 J is the work done

F = 7.0 N is the magnitude of the force

\theta=0^{\circ}, assuming the force is applied parallel to the direction of motion of the object

Therefore, we can solve the formula for d to find the displacement of the object:

d=\frac{W}{F cos \theta}=\frac{35}{(7)(cos 0)}=5 m

A rifle is aimed horizontally at a target 30m away. The bullet hits the target 2.9 cm below the aiming point. What is the bullet

Answer:

Speed of bullet = 389.61 m/s.

Explanation:

Considering the vertical motion of bullet

Initial vertical speed = 0 m/s

Vertical displacement = 2.9 cm = 0.029 m

Vertical acceleration = 9.81 m/s²

Substituting in s = ut + 0.5at²

    0.029 = 0 x t + 0.5 x 9.81 x t²

    t = 0.077 s

So ball hits the target after 0.077 s.

Now considering the vertical motion of bullet

Time = 0.077 s

Horizontal displacement = 30 m

Horizontal acceleration = 0 m/s²

Substituting in s = ut + 0.5at²

    30 = u  x 0.077 + 0.5 x 0 x 0.077²

     u = 389.61 m/s

Speed of bullet = 389.61 m/s.
